Get ready for a thrilling new LEGO project that combines the best of speed, engineering, and creativity with LEGO Technic Yamaha MT-10 SP. 

  • The all-new LEGO Technic Yamaha MT-10 SP is a captivating replica of Yamaha’s iconic motorcycle, designed to spark inspiration and ignite a passion for speed.
  • Crafted with precise attention to detail, this LEGO Technic model seamlessly captures the spirit of Yamaha’s Hyper Naked range while paying tribute to the premium styling of its real-life counterpart.

Every aspect of this model is thoughtfully designed to provide an authentic Yamaha experience, including the 4-cylinder engine and multi-speed transmission, which are meticulously rendered in LEGO Technic form.

Builders will appreciate the precision and engineering that went into creating this exceptional replica, including the gearbox elements such as the shift drum, shift fork, gear shift ring, and ratchet drum that contribute to the model’s realism. Measuring over 25 cm high, 44 cm long, and 15 cm wide, this set is a remarkable gift idea for motorcycle collectible enthusiasts and devoted Yamaha fans.

The 42159 LEGO Technic Yamaha MT-10 SP is designed to provide an unparalleled building experience, promoting a shared passion for precision, innovation, and adventure among motorcycle enthusiasts and LEGO fans alike. To showcase this exceptional set, builders can take advantage of the included display stand.

The 42159 LEGO Technic Yamaha MT-10 SP set will be available at major retailers and department stores in Malaysia and LEGOLAND™, as well as the LEGO Certified Stores, LEGO Official Store on Lazada, and Shopee from August 1, 2023, priced at RM999 

MForce Bike Holdings Sdn Bhd is set to expand its motorcycle brand offerings in Malaysia through MBP (Moto Bologna Passione) Moto.

  • MBPMoto is an Italian brand with manufacturing facilities located in China.
  • MBPMoto is also a subsidiary of Keeway, which is owned by QJ Motor.

The announcement was made to the media after MForce attended the TOP68 Educational Tour Sales Campaign 2022 program in Pattaya, Thailand, recently. During the event, MForce also showcased several models from MBP.

Interestingly, MForce has announced that the official launch and debut of the MBPMoto brand in Malaysia will take place at the Kuala Lumpur Bike Show 2023, which will be held in August at WTC Kuala Lumpur which we will bring you more detailed information over time.

In addition, we have previously reported that MBPMoto will be introduced in Malaysia. Among the models we hope will be introduced here are the entry level cruiser motorcycle C650V and the T1200V adventure motorcycle.

LS2 has added a new sport-touring helmet called the Advant X Carbon to its collection. LS2’s products cater to riders worldwide with their vast helmet selection.

  • The brand offers low-cost alternatives, providing reasonably priced helmets with features often seen in premium versions, making safety accessible to all.
  • The Advant X Carbon is a premium-featured modular helmet with a flip chin bar that can move 180 degrees, making it ideal for both urban and open-road riding. 

The carbon fiber shell of the Advant X Carbon ensures light-weight build that decreases fatigue during extended rides, weighing approximately 1,550 grams, depending on size, with variance of about 50 grams. The helmet has received ECE R22.06 approval, which represents the most recent safety standard reassuring riders of its effectiveness.

The helmet has excellent external ventilation with two small air vents on the upper half of the helmet that allow fresh air to circulate effectively. A large air inlet is located on the chin bar, improving ventilation and providing a cool and pleasant ride.

The visor of the helmet is UV-protected, safeguarding the rider’s eyes from harmful sun rays, and comes with a scratch-resistant coating ensuring good visibility and durability, making it a reliable choice in different weather conditions. The visor is also compatible with a Pinlock film to provide anti-fog protection.

The Advant X Carbon incorporates a multi-density EPS liner that provides superior impact absorption. LS2 has designed the padding with laser-cut precision, ensuring a precise and comfortable fit for the rider. The padding is lined with a hypoallergenic treatment and is removable and washable to enhance hygiene and comfort over extended periods of use for the rider.

The newest touring helmet from LS2 comes with a steel micrometric quick-release clasp that ensures a secure and easy closure system. The chin guard features a strengthened strap that enables simple up and down adjustment. Additionally, the helmet has an emergency removal mechanism to ensure that in the event of an accident or emergency, medical personnel can remove the helmet quickly and propitiously.

The Advant X Carbon is a premium helmet that offers riders comfort, sophistication and safety. It further enhances LS2’s reputation as a reliable helmet manufacturer that offers quality, accessibility and unprecedented customer service.

Ducati North America has announced a safety recall for all 2020 through 2023 Panigale V2 motorcycles, citing a software error that could pose a potential hazard to riders.

  • The glitch may cause the headlight daylight position lamp (DRL) to activate while riding at night, compromising visibility and increasing the risk of accidents.
  • Similar incidents recorded in China, Spain, Japan, The US, and the UK.

Approximately 3,315 motorcycles are estimated to be affected by the recall, accounting for approximately five percent of the Panigale V2 population in North America. The recall covers units produced between December 4, 2019, and May 23, 2023. It is important to note that the affected motorcycles’ vehicle identification numbers (VINs) are not sequential, ranging from ZDMHAATW0LB000230 to ZDMHAATWXPB012777.

The issue first came to light in February 2023 when several Panigale V2 owners reported malfunctions with the instrument panel automatic light switch.

Ducati conducted an investigation following complaints from various global markets, including China, Spain, Japan, the US, and the UK. The company’s internal analysis revealed a software calibration error in a dashboard photodiode responsible for controlling the instrument panel backlight and DRLs.

To help owners identify if their motorcycle is affected, Ducati has programmed the photodiode to serve as a warning by changing the color of the dashboard backlight. Additionally, owners can manually switch on the low beam headlight using the left handlebar switchgear to ensure proper illumination during night riding.

Ducati North America is urging all owners of affected motorcycles to visit their local authorized Ducati dealer as soon as possible to rectify the issue. The recall service will be provided free of charge, including the necessary software recalibration.

Suzuki has recently launched the highly anticipated ‘Tour’ editions of their popular V-Strom adventure bikes in Europe.

  • The main feature of these new models is the increased luggage capacity.
  • The ‘Tour’ edition is consist of the newly launched V-Strom 800DE and it’s bigger sibilings, the V-Strom 1050. 

The Suzuki V-Strom Tour package is available for three models – the Suzuki V-Strom 1050, Suzuki V-Strom 1050DE, and Suzuki V-Strom 800DE. The key highlight of this package is the inclusion of a full-aluminium three-piece luggage set, consisting of two side cases and a top box. With this addition, riders can now enjoy an impressive 112L of extra luggage space, ensuring that nothing is left behind on their thrilling journeys.

Considering the cost, the ‘Tour’ package is priced at an additional GBP1,500 (RM8.9k) on top of the V-Strom’s base price. Whether one chooses the Suzuki V-Strom 800DE, Suzuki V-Strom 1050, or Suzuki V-Strom 1050DE, they can opt for silver or black color options for the luggage.

Suzuki emphasizes that purchasing the ‘Tour’ edition with the luggage package provides substantial savings compared to buying the aluminium cases separately. Buyers can save GBP672.98 on the V-Strom 800DE and approximately GBP450 on both the V-Strom 1050 and V-Strom 1050DE.

Furthermore, when purchasing a V-Strom Tour edition, Suzuki’s warranty will also cover the luggage items, giving riders peace of mind and added assurance. The complete 2023 range, including the new V-Strom Tour editions, can be explored on the official Suzuki website.

The new ‘Tour’ editions of the Suzuki V-Strom adventure bikes are set to revolutionize the way riders travel, offering ample space for all their gear while maintaining the exceptional performance and reliability that Suzuki is renowned for.
